Exness is a globally recognized forex and CFD broker, established in 2008 and headquartered in Cyprus. It operates in over 170 countries and is regulated by multiple authorities, including the Financial Conduct Authority (FCA) in the UK and the Cyprus Securities and Exchange Commission (CySEC).

Cons:
Limited Educational Resources: Some users have noted that Exness's educational materials may not be as comprehensive as those offered by other brokers.
INVESTING
Market Maker Model: As a market maker, Exness acts as a counterparty to its clients' trades, which could present a potential conflict of interest.
WIKIFX
Withdrawal Complaints: There have been isolated reports of clients experiencing delays or issues with fund withdrawals. For instance, a user reported a 24-day delay in withdrawing $18,000.
